Avatar for the DKISTDC user
DKISTDC
dkist
BlogDocsChangelog

Performance History

Latest Results

Dataset-saving infrastructure phase 1 (#688) * Let's start with some schema updates * Add a Dataset.save and corresponding test * Need @Cadair's pending updates to asdf-astropy * Well that was obviously not going to work on the CI * Update tags in asdf test * Add dataset-1.3.0 to level 1 schema * Bump asdf-coordinates-schemas version * Bump numpy version * Bump asdf version * Bump sunpy version * Add saving and tests for Inversion as well * Notes for more things for me to do * Add overwrite keyword to save method * Use originating asdf file by default * Ignore ResourceWarning in figure tests We can remove this if and when we figure out why it's happening * Changelog * Make default asdf filename actually do something * Test default path * Default save dir to basepath * Increment TiledDataset schema * Add save infrastructure to TiledDataset as well * Moar tests * Properly account for how slices work when comparing tile shape * Notes for later * Fix the tests * Add save benchmarks * [pre-commit.ci] auto fixes from pre-commit.com hooks for more information, see https://pre-commit.ci * Move save methods to one central function and don't assume a location * More inversion save tests * Move save tests to io * Improve dataset comparison * Save slice to file manager when slicing so the slice can be reconstructed * Update pytest.ini Co-authored-by: Stuart Mumford <stuart@cadair.com> * Squeeze was the solution to the wrong problem * Make that test more specific for now * Simplify test for fixed slice loading * Move subslice definition into _slice_by_cube and load it correctly * Test more scenarios * Add another scenario for tiled dataset as well * Tidying * Yet more test cases * Don't need to remove those and it breaks things * Subslice is meaningless in getitem * Whatever, we don't need to benchmark saving tiled datasets * Replace save_asdf with dkist.save_dataset and remove ds.save methods * Better docstring * Correct save method in benchmark * Update dkist/io/asdf/converters/dataset.py Co-authored-by: Stuart Mumford <stuart@cadair.com> * Move subslice loading into filemanager converter * Allow integer as subslice in schema * Consistent line breaks in entry_points * Update pyproject.toml Co-authored-by: Stuart Mumford <stuart@cadair.com> * Update dkist/io/dask/striped_array.py Co-authored-by: Stuart Mumford <stuart@cadair.com> * Let's close that string * Update dkist/io/asdf/converters/dataset.py Co-authored-by: Stuart Mumford <stuart@cadair.com> * Remove todos * Fix indentation * Move import into loader function * Correct requirements some more * Moar changelog * Even more even more requirements * One last time, fix the requirements * Fix the requirements _FINAL.doc * Moar moar changelog --------- Co-authored-by: pre-commit-ci[bot] <66853113+pre-commit-ci[bot]@users.noreply.github.com> Co-authored-by: Stuart Mumford <stuart@cadair.com>
main
20 days ago
Moar moar changelog
SolarDrew:filesaving
20 days ago
One last time, fix the requirements
SolarDrew:filesaving
21 days ago
Moar changelog
SolarDrew:filesaving
21 days ago
Correct requirements some more
SolarDrew:filesaving
21 days ago
Allow integer as subslice in schema
SolarDrew:filesaving
27 days ago

Latest Branches

CodSpeed Performance Gauge
0%
Dataset-saving infrastructure phase 1#688
20 days ago
cf95e9b
SolarDrew:filesaving
CodSpeed Performance Gauge
0%
Added ASDF schema changes for parameters, frames, and recipe run config#707
26 days ago
b6a6d33
deege:DCS-5386
CodSpeed Performance Gauge
+1%
2 months ago
9704047
Cadair:dataset_extras
© 2026 CodSpeed Technology
Home Terms Privacy Docs